Prechádzať zdrojové kódy

:fix:角色充值排行榜某些角色看不到区服的问题

zhangxianyu 1 rok pred
rodič
commit
76c3ab9e12

+ 2 - 1
game-data/game-data-serve/src/main/java/com/zanxiang/game/data/serve/service/impl/RoleManageServiceImpl.java

@@ -915,7 +915,7 @@ public class RoleManageServiceImpl implements IRoleManageService {
                 		IFNULL(d.super_game_id, a.game_id) as role_reg_super_game_id, -- 角色注册的超父游戏id
                   		IFNULL(s.name, d.game_name) as role_reg_super_game_name, -- 角色注册的超父游戏名
                 		a.server_id as server_id, -- 角色所在区服id
-                		q.server_name as server_name, -- 角色所在区服名
+                		a.server_name as server_name, -- 角色所在区服名
                 		t.server_name as source_server_name, -- 角色所在区服原始名
                 		r.server_id as merge_server_id, -- 角色所在合服id
                   		r.server_name as merge_server_name, -- 角色所在合服名
@@ -986,6 +986,7 @@ public class RoleManageServiceImpl implements IRoleManageService {
                 				a.create_time,
                 				a.os,
                 				a.country,
+                				a.server_name,
                 				ROW_NUMBER()over(partition by a.role_id , a.source_system order by a.create_time asc, a.user_id asc) as num
                 			FROM dm_game_order.t_game_user_role a
                 			LEFT JOIN dm_game_order.t_game_user b on a.source_system = b.source_system AND a.user_id = b.id